Changing Your Unlock Code
Your phone’s four-digit unlock code is originally set to 1234, and the
six-digit security code is originally set to 000000. Your service provider
may reset these numbers before you receive your phone.
If your service provider has not reset these numbers, we recommend that
you change them to prevent other users from accessing your personal
information or modifying your phone settings. The unlock code must
contain four digits, and the security code must contain six digits. Be sure
to make a note of the new numbers.
If You Forget a Code or Password
If you forget your unlock code, try entering 1234 or the last four digits of
your phone number. If that does not work, press
M and enter your
security code when you see the
Enter Unlock Code
message. See your
service provider if you do not know your security code.
Protecting the SIM Card
When the SIM PIN feature is activated, you must enter your SIM card PIN
code each time you turn on the phone or insert a SIM card.
